In the heart of Berlin, craftsman Tobias Rudolph operates WerksAtelier, a workshop dedicated to the creation of unique wooden goods. Among his standout products are Holzringe, intricately crafted rings made from tiny laminated veneers.

These rings are not just beautiful accessories; they also serve a practical purpose as hinges, showcasing Rudolph's innovative approach to design. Each piece reflects a commitment to craftsmanship and creativity.

Rudolph's work exemplifies the intersection of art and utility, inviting wearers to appreciate the beauty of functional design in everyday objects.
